Mecca (also spelled Makkah) is the holiest city in Islam. All able-bodied Muslims who can afford to go are required to make a pilgrimage--called the Hajj--to Mecca at least once in their life. During a Hajj, vast camps of pilgrims spring up, and huge crowds of people from all over the world complete a series of tasks required of all pilgrims.
